Buying Guide: Key Purchase Considerations And Comparisons

When selecting a fertilizer and weed killer for St. Augustine grass, consider these factors to balance weed control with lawn health:

  • St. Augustine compatibility: Always verify that the product is labeled for St. Augustinegrass, including Floratam varieties, to avoid turf damage.
  • Weed profile: Identify common weeds in your area (dandelion, clover, chickweed, clover, sedges) and choose a product that targets those species effectively.
  • Seasonality: Fall applications often focus on weed suppression and pre-winter feeding, while spring applications address rapid lawn growth and weed emergence.
  • Active ingredients: Atrazine provides selective control for some warm-season grasses but may require careful application windows. Look for additional components like fertilizer or insect preventers if you need a combined solution.
  • Coverage and bag size: Compare square footage coverage per bag and choose a product that matches your lawn size to minimize waste and ensure even application.
  • Slow-release vs. quick-release: Slow-release fertilizers offer longer feeding with steadier growth, while quick-release can deliver rapid results but may require more frequent applications.
  • Environmental and safety considerations: Follow label directions, respect local regulations, and consider environmental impact, especially near water sources or pollinator-friendly areas.
  • Application method: Sprays, granules, and ready-to-use options each have practical pros. Choose based on your lawn size, equipment, and ease of use.
